GreenMatter | Android material theme backport and additional functionality | Android library

 by   negusoft Java Version: Current License: No License

kandi X-RAY | GreenMatter Summary

kandi X-RAY | GreenMatter Summary

GreenMatter is a Java library typically used in Mobile, Android applications. GreenMatter has no bugs, it has no vulnerabilities, it has build file available and it has low support. You can download it from GitHub.

Android library to backport Material design and allow changing colors at run-time. It supports Android 4.0+ (minSdkVersion="14"). The project is in early development stage but the core functionality is already available. See the 'Getting Started' for more information.
Support
    Quality
      Security
        License
          Reuse

            kandi-support Support

              GreenMatter has a low active ecosystem.
              It has 136 star(s) with 17 fork(s). There are 16 watchers for this library.
              OutlinedDot
              It had no major release in the last 6 months.
              There are 7 open issues and 7 have been closed. On average issues are closed in 24 days. There are no pull requests.
              It has a neutral sentiment in the developer community.
              The latest version of GreenMatter is current.

            kandi-Quality Quality

              GreenMatter has 0 bugs and 0 code smells.

            kandi-Security Security

              GreenMatter has no vulnerabilities reported, and its dependent libraries have no vulnerabilities reported.
              GreenMatter code analysis shows 0 unresolved vulnerabilities.
              There are 0 security hotspots that need review.

            kandi-License License

              GreenMatter does not have a standard license declared.
              Check the repository for any license declaration and review the terms closely.
              OutlinedDot
              Without a license, all rights are reserved, and you cannot use the library in your applications.

            kandi-Reuse Reuse

              GreenMatter releases are not available. You will need to build from source code and install.
              Build file is available. You can build the component from source.
              Installation instructions, examples and code snippets are available.
              GreenMatter saves you 3495 person hours of effort in developing the same functionality from scratch.
              It has 7483 lines of code, 579 functions and 190 files.
              It has medium code complexity. Code complexity directly impacts maintainability of the code.

            Top functions reviewed by kandi - BETA

            kandi has reviewed GreenMatter and discovered the below as its top functions. This is intended to give you an instant insight into GreenMatter implemented functionality, and help decide if they suit your requirements.
            • Creates the initial state
            • Create a MatPalette instance from the current theme
            • Initializes the palette
            • Append the default drawable ids
            • Initialize drawable interceptors
            • Get the color state state list
            • Get the color state list
            • Get the color state list
            • Create view
            • Draws the progress line
            • Overrides palette
            • Initialize the border paint
            • Draws a line on the canvas
            • Set the interceptors
            • Initialize the background color
            • Configure the progress interceptors
            • Draws the background image
            • Initialize the interceptors
            • Setup the activity
            • Configures the ScrubberInterceptor used to draw the background
            • Creates a copy of the specified bitmap with the specified color
            • Creates a bitmap with the specified tint color
            • Set the check mark
            • Applies the given tint color to the transformation map
            • Draw the star
            • Show or show this menu item
            Get all kandi verified functions for this library.

            GreenMatter Key Features

            No Key Features are available at this moment for GreenMatter.

            GreenMatter Examples and Code Snippets

            No Code Snippets are available at this moment for GreenMatter.

            Community Discussions

            Trending Discussions on GreenMatter

            QUESTION

            Dynamic colours in an app
            Asked 2017-Nov-09 at 11:01

            I have colors of text and button come dynamic form backend, I need to change this color of text dynamically when change happens in backend all at time.

            I could make it manual

            ...

            ANSWER

            Answered 2017-Nov-09 at 11:01

            So far it's impossible and not viable because of themes are immutable.

            GreenMatter becomes outdated so regretfully the answer of your question is No way.

            More precisely, the color overriding at runtime is not working. There is no fix found at the moment. The future of this feature is uncertain.

            Source https://stackoverflow.com/questions/47177301

            Community Discussions, Code Snippets contain sources that include Stack Exchange Network

            Vulnerabilities

            No vulnerabilities reported

            Install GreenMatter

            Before starting you can install the [sample app](https://play.google.com/store/apps/details?id=com.negusoft.greenmatter) from the Play Store to get a quick look at the features. For details on how to set up the project and technical information, you can visit the [wiki page](https://github.com/negusoft/greenmatter/wiki).

            Support

            For any new features, suggestions and bugs create an issue on GitHub. If you have any questions check and ask questions on community page Stack Overflow .
            Find more information at:

            Find, review, and download reusable Libraries, Code Snippets, Cloud APIs from over 650 million Knowledge Items

            Find more libraries
            CLONE
          • HTTPS

            https://github.com/negusoft/GreenMatter.git

          • CLI

            gh repo clone negusoft/GreenMatter

          • sshUrl

            git@github.com:negusoft/GreenMatter.git

          • Stay Updated

            Subscribe to our newsletter for trending solutions and developer bootcamps

            Agree to Sign up and Terms & Conditions

            Share this Page

            share link